Default Cracked AC Condenser

On my way to work yesterday my AC blew nice cold air. Leaving work to get a haircut it blew nice cold air. 20 minutes later, after my haircut, it only blew warm air. Had my mechanic look at the AC today and the condenser is cracked all the way from top to bottom. He asked if I had run into anything with the front end as that is how he figured I could have possibly caused that damage. Of course I had not and the front bumper and cover under the car proves this. Anyway, the repairs are $700 and thank goodness I purchased a warranty on my car when I bought it back in March.

So how the hell did this happen? Maybe the previous owner ran into something and caused a mild crack in the condenser which finally weakened to the point of busting.
